Every mediator at Interact Support is qualified, accredited, and committed to helping families and communities resolve conflict safely and affordably. Our practitioners are all registered with the Australian Attorney-General’s Department as Family Dispute Resolution Practitioners and/or accredited under the Australian Mediator and Dispute Resolution Accreditation Standards (AMDRAS).


Joanne Law

Joanne Law

Director and Family Dispute Resolution Practitioner

Joanne is the Director of Interact Support Inc and Mediation Institute Pty Ltd, Australia’s second-largest mediation training and registration organisation. She writes the plain-English guides on this site, covers family law and parenting topics for the Mi audience, and has been mediating since the early 2000s.

Qualifications and accreditations

  • Graduate Diploma in Family Dispute Resolution
  • AMDRAS Advanced Mediator
  • Accredited Family Dispute Resolution Practitioner — Attorney-General’s Department

Roles and memberships

  • President and Director, Interact Support Inc
  • Director, Mediation Institute Pty Ltd
  • Secretary, Mediators Beyond Borders Oceania
  • Member, AMDRAS

Areas of practice

Parenting matters, property settlements, high-conflict family dispute resolution, co-mediation, Section 60I certificate assessment, mediator training and supervision.

All Interact Support mediators are bound by the Standards for Australian Mediators set out under AMDRAS and (where applicable) by the obligations of accredited FDR Practitioners under the Family Law (Family Dispute Resolution Practitioners) Regulations 2025.
